setInterval(clock,100)和setInterval(clock,1000)

来源:8-4 取消计时器clearInterval()

Gir_Giraffe

2017-04-06 16:14

setInterval(clock,100)和setInterval(clock,1000)有啥区别,为什么感觉都是1s。。。

写回答 关注

2回答

  • 风翔空
    2017-04-06 16:39:35
    已采纳

    你的clock方法里写的是显示时间吧....这样就算你使用setInterval(clock,100)  你系统里的时间还是1秒变一次..所以调用clock的时候 在一秒内显示的时间是一样的...所以你觉得没区别

    var i=0;

    function clock(){

        document.getElementById("id").value=i;

        i++;

    }

    这样你就可以感受到快慢了...

    Gir_Gi...

    非常感谢!

    2017-04-06 16:44:08

    共 1 条回复 >

  • 慕粉1114061388
    2017-04-06 16:24:48

    100是0.1秒,1000是一秒,因为时间都太短所以没什么感觉,可以试试100和5000

    Gir_Gi...

    我觉得时间间隔短的话应该会跳的很快,为什么不是这样的现象?

    2017-04-06 16:30:28

    共 1 条回复 >

JavaScript进阶篇

本课程从如何插入JS代码开始,带您进入网页动态交互世界

468061 学习 · 21891 问题

查看课程

相似问题